  • A New Family - Throwing Open the Doors of the Sanctuary

    Adult Education will be presenting a five week short film series featuring Rachel Held Evans entitled “A New Family - Throwing Open the Doors of the Sanctuary”.

    Through her writing and speaking, Rachel’s work opened a space for people to become involved with the evolution of their faith by example. Her books and gatherings created a safe space for people to allow and examine their beliefs and doubts. She was a voice of inclusion and social justice. She strived to be grace-full while admitting her imperfection. Her advocation was for the heart of God which is for the people of God. All people, a diverse bunch of clumsy-yet-beautiful people of different races, cultures, beliefs, faiths, genders, and sexual orientations just doing our best to be human. She was a person who reached for the outsider and brought their voice and perspective into the fold. She inspired change and sometimes provoked resistance. But as she says in this series, her hope was to start more conversations than end them.
